EPCOT International Food & Wine Festival 2024 Returns to Walt Disney World

Walt Disney World has announced the dates for the 2024 EPCOT International Food & Wine Festival. The festival, presented by CORKCICLE, will take place from August 29 to November 23, offering visitors nearly three months to explore a world of international flavors, entertainment, and family-friendly activities.

The festival is known for its global marketplaces, where attendees can sample cuisine from around the world. This year's event will feature a variety of dishes, including Belgian Waffles with Berry Compote and Apple Strudel with Vanilla Sauce from Germany. The Hawai’i Marketplace will offer tropical flavors, such as Passionfruit Cheesecake with Toasted Macadamia Nuts.

The Eat to the Beat Concert Series, presented by Florida Blue, will provide nightly entertainment at the America Gardens Theatre. The concert lineup includes a mix of chart-topping artists and local talent. Additionally, Emile’s Fromage Montage invites cheese enthusiasts to sample various cheese-based dishes, collecting stamps in a Festival Passport for a special prize.

Families can enjoy Remy’s Ratatouille Hide & Squeak, a scavenger hunt that takes participants across the World Showcase in search of hidden treasures. Festival-themed merchandise, featuring characters like Remy from "Ratatouille" and Figment the purple dragon, will be available for purchase, adding to the festive atmosphere.

A significant addition to this year's festival is the opening of CommuniCore Hall in World Celebration, slated for June 10. This new venue will host a range of activities, bringing fresh energy to the festival.

With a combination of international cuisine, entertainment, and interactive activities, the 2024 EPCOT International Food & Wine Festival promises to be a major attraction for visitors to Walt Disney World. It's an event that appeals to food lovers, music fans, and families, offering something for everyone to enjoy.
